World Mobile and DITO Telecom: A Game-Changing Partnership Bringing 13m Users Onchain

Connectivity should never be a privilege. It is a fundamental right. Yet, 28.7 million people across the Philippines still live without reliable access to the internet. We’re working to change that - starting now.

We have joined forces with DITO CME, the holding company of DITO Telecom, to bring our blockchain-powered mobile network to the Philippines. DITO Telecom has rapidly become one of the country’s most dynamic telecom providers, and our decentralized infrastructure model is designed to remove barriers to connectivity and financial inclusion. Together, we are reshaping mobile access from the ground up.

DITO has already transformed the Philippines’ telecom space, accruing over 13 million subscribers. Now, by integrating with our Decentralised Physical Infrastructure Network (DePIN) and bringing those users onchain, DITO will connect the country’s hardest-to-reach regions with a sustainable, community-driven model. 

How? By deploying World Mobile AirNodes and using Starlink’s Low Earth Orbit (LEO) satellite backhaul. This will deliver high-speed, affordable internet to remote communities and break the cycle of digital exclusion. 

By integrating DITO’s national footprint with our Decentralized Physical Infrastructure Network (DePIN), we’re building a system designed for scale, resilience, and community involvement. This model prioritizes sustainable access over short-term profit, powered by blockchain technology and supported by Starlink’s Low Earth Orbit satellite network. The result: fast, affordable connectivity delivered to regions previously left behind.

Dtaka: Financial Empowerment at the Edge

Alongside connectivity, this partnership also introduces Dtaka - a blockchain-based financial ecosystem built on the World Mobile Chain.

Dtaka is designed to support a more inclusive financial system. A stable token will facilitate everyday mobile money use, including remittances. A complementary utility token will reward participation and support community-driven engagement. Both tokens are designed to operate within a secure, decentralized framework, accessible to all.

“Dtaka is set to revolutionize digital finance in the Philippines, empowering users with a seamless and secure blockchain-powered platform. By combining World Mobile’s expertise in blockchain and DITO’s extensive market reach, we are unlocking new opportunities for financial inclusion." - Emmanuel Samson, CEO, Dtaka

Looking Ahead

The first phase of rollout begins in 2025. Communities across the Philippines will start gaining access to decentralized mobile coverage. Dtaka’s wallet and app will launch in parallel, offering a new path forward in digital finance.
